Transaction 66744c44083c0e80b3f9c6b59afb7f75f0d1ef2f6555bfbfa676a080ca18cb4a
1 Input
1 Output
-
66744c44083c0e80b3f9c6b59afb7f75f0d1ef2f6555bfbfa676a080ca18cb4a:0
- value
- 2446224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2c58b3615f27e72e656f14855f703f6795bbf2b OP_EQUAL
- address
- 3KSsfLoibR2S91rDbQK9g549pXRDsuHyqq